# Control with Intel Core i5-12600KF + N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4090

The Intel Core i5-12600KF paired with the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4090 delivers a high-refresh experience in Control across all tested resolutions, with the combination ranking 43rd out of 1636 tested combos. The CPU brings 10 cores and 16 threads from the Alder Lake architecture, clocked at a base of 3.70 GHz and boosting to 4.90 GHz. The GPU, built on the Ada Lovelace architecture with 16,384 shading units and 24 GB of GDDR6X memory on a 384-bit bus, provides 1.01 TB/s of memory bandwidth. This pairing produces average frame rates that range from 77.4 FPS at 4K Ultra to 264.3 FPS at 1080p Low, indicating a system with substantial headroom for high-refresh monitors and demanding settings alike.

Settings Recommendations

The measured frame rates across presets reveal a clear hierarchy. At 1080p, Low settings produce 264.3 FPS, Medium 192.3 FPS, High 171 FPS, and Ultra 149.2 FPS. At 1440p, the spread narrows: Low delivers 207.1 FPS, Medium 146.1 FPS, High 133.4 FPS, and Ultra 116.7 FPS. At 4K, the range tightens further, with Low at 137.8 FPS, Medium 100.8 FPS, High 90.7 FPS, and Ultra 77.4 FPS.

For the best experience, High settings at 1080p offer 171 FPS, which exceeds the refresh rate of most 144Hz monitors while providing substantially better visual quality than Low or Medium. At 1440p, High settings at 133.4 FPS remain above the 120Hz threshold for smooth gameplay, making this the recommended balance for users with 1440p displays. The gap between High and Ultra is modest at 1080p—21.8 FPS—but at 4K the difference grows to 13.3 FPS, suggesting that Ultra's additional visual fidelity comes at a meaningful performance cost at higher resolutions. For 4K users, Medium settings at 100.8 FPS deliver a smoother experience than High's 90.7 FPS or Ultra's 77.4 FPS, though those seeking maximum image quality can still run Ultra with playable frame rates above 60 FPS.

Resolution Scaling

The frame rate progression from 1080p to 4K follows a predictable pattern of GPU-bound scaling. At High settings, the system delivers 171 FPS at 1080p, 133.4 FPS at 1440p, and 90.7 FPS at 4K—a drop of 22 percent from 1080p to 1440p and another 32 percent from 1440p to 4K. This scaling indicates that the RTX 4090's raw compute and memory bandwidth are the limiting factors at higher resolutions, as pixel count grows geometrically while the CPU workload remains relatively constant.

At Low settings, the resolution scaling is more pronounced: 264.3 FPS at 1080p, 207.1 FPS at 1440p, and 137.8 FPS at 4K.
